JARDIN DU VENT
29,Bis Rue Gilbert Cesbon, Notre Dame de Mont.
Tel 02 28 11 26 43
In the heart
of the village of Notre Dame de Mont, on a dune close to the coast of
the Atlantic Ocean and dressed in unusual sails stands the windmill and
below it is the Jardin du Vent. This garden is dedicated to the wind,
with its artistic structures, wind chimes and all things meteorological.
Take a stroll through the gardens and discover the ways man has
interacted with the wind, pass by the Rose des Vents or stop off at the
outdoor theatre.
Ever year the gardens host a new exhibition, this year the exhibition
brings visitors face to face with sculptures that change as the wind
changes.
During July and August there is a workshop on kites.
The Garden brings to life the subtleties that the wind has to offer and
the sensitive relationship that man has with his environment, the tools
he has invented and the educational responsibilities of handing on that
knowledge. Inside there are exhibits that demonstrate our sense of
smell, which remarkably does not decrease with age as the receptors are
continuously replaced.
Opening times:
June to August Monday to Friday 10h to 19h. Sat
& Sundays 14h-18h
April, May and September. Tuesdays to
Sundays 14h to 18h
Tarif: Adult €4. under 18's €2.20 Free under 6year old.
